Out and About: Fainting Goat, Wallingford



 

I'm not big on frozen treats, so I can't tell you if this is the best gelato in the world - however, I can tell you that the gelato at Fainting Goat is delicious.

Gelato in general has a lower butterfat content than traditional ice cream products.  It's made in the same way as ice cream, but has a softer texture than it's American counterpart.

Fainting Goat is located in Wallingford right on the main strip.  It's small with about 5 tables for sit down eating.  Flavors are typical of a gelaterie (a place where gelato is made).  There's the always present vanilla bean, chocoalte, but other options like mango, pistachio, coffee and banana.  You'll also find cakes and espresso drinks at this small mom and pop establishment.

Behind the counter you'll find a husband and wife team happily scooping their frozen creations for you.  They're open late - perfect for an evening treat.  Samples are free for the asking.

Out and About: Vovito Cafe & Gelato, Bellevue WA





When I can find a local, independent cafe that serves a decent cup of coffee, you'll find me there.  Vovito Cafe & Gelato, located in The Shops at The Bravern in Bellevue, this cafe is great for those afternoon pick-me-ups or even a casual business meeting.  I have been many many times, and I've experienced this cafe evolve into something worth going to.

Parking at the Bravern is free with validation.  Take either the red or blue elevators up to the 2nd floor and you are there!

You'll find your assortment of espresso beverages using their own single origin bean made deliciously on the famous and very expensive Slayer machines.  Don't drink coffee?  Vovito has a wide array of non-caffeinated beverages including sodas, teas, juices and alcohol.

The food assortment is your typical coffee shop pasty items taken to the next level.  With a nice offering of sweet and savory, you'll be able to enjoy a bite to eat.  My favorite is their soup de jour and chocolate chip cookies.  Just recently they revamped their menu, which is evident in the quality and selection of their food offerings.


For those looking for a frozen treat, look no further.  Vovito offers a variety of gelato flavors delicious at any time of the year.  Can't decide?  Get their sampler which you choose 6 flavors to enjoy.  Vovito also offers made to order cakes for your special occasion.



Tip:  service is slow, so expect to wait if ordering a beverage.  It's relatively warm and the air can be stuffy, probably due to the panini presses.  Although there is ample seating, it's usually full with your MSFT employees taking over the seating area.
